An Afternoon at the Proms - A Musical Spectacular

An Afternoon at the Proms - A Musical Spectacular

Starts: Sunday, 29 August 2021
Ends: Sunday, 29 August 2021
This stunning spectacular salutes the famous BBC Proms Concerts of London’s Royal Albert Hall, including well-known favourites Rule Britannia, Jerusalem, Radetzky March, Land of Hope and Glory and Vivaldi’s Four Seasons. Join Australia’s most acclaimed international violinist Ian Cooper with opera stars, prima ballerinas, pipe band and The Blue Danube Orchestra to evoke the sheer exuberance of An Afternoon at the Proms Spectacular. Enjoy the greatest love songs of all-time including Love is a Many Splendored Thing, Mario Lanza’s The Loveliest Night of the Year, Stranger in Paradise and beautiful selections from South Pacific. The Scots School Albury Pipe Band salutes the Royal Edinburgh Military Tattoo and with the orchestra, perform Amazing Grace, Skye Boat Song, Scotland the Brave and the magnificent Highland Cathedral. Be thrilled by Irish and Tango dancers, plus the Ballet's Waltz of the Flowers from The Nutcracker. Bring your flags! Bring your noise-makers! Come join the fun and frivolity of An Afternoon at the Proms Spectacular.
